Output 0013de6b289cd370b05e2ddcc353091d78ef875b495403b8f9866331d2c614af:0

value
44493
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e68fddc20044562b07102134bfcf0b1637933577 OP_EQUAL
address
3Ni7gfcBwC5NcJDLdNT8BA4SGvFVqyTueh
transaction
0013de6b289cd370b05e2ddcc353091d78ef875b495403b8f9866331d2c614af
confirmations
377759
spent
true